IOTA 9283 is a liquid polysilazane with a silicon-nitrogen structure, featuring methyl and fluorine-modified functional groups, specifically designed for ambient temperature-curing hydrophobic coating systems. Its unique Si-NH-Si bond structure allows for rapid curing at room temperature, primarily involving the hydrolysis and oxidation of Si-NH-Si bonds, which react with -OH groups on the substrate surface to form strong adhesion. The cured three-dimensional cross-linked structure imparts outstanding mechanical properties to the material.
Moreover, IOTA 9283 exhibits exceptional hydrophobicity, thanks to its fluorine-containing groups, while maintaining colorless transparency and a light transmittance exceeding 95%. Its low viscosity and excellent adhesion enable application through various methods, including coating, dipping, spraying, and brushing, on a wide range of substrates, including metals, alloys, glass, paint films, and plastics.
IOTA 9283 finds applications in diverse fields, from coatings and adhesives to non-combustible composites, polymer-based composites, glass, and mold tools, as well as in areas requiring hydrophobicity and low surface tension for easy cleaning.
